Output 358903f91c6404c08e7a638f3ee3fb42164b3af416de17e4e667bf9467690290:2

value
2560791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6ffbe14d5ce0435e842e5333a6b1938a9b396a OP_EQUAL
address
3BV6Nr8QLFZYBzHqLZVdUr44UnB4DnFd4X
transaction
358903f91c6404c08e7a638f3ee3fb42164b3af416de17e4e667bf9467690290
spent
true